Toggle navigation
Toggle navigation
此项目
正在载入...
Sign in
胡斌
/
srs
转到一个项目
Toggle navigation
项目
群组
代码片段
帮助
Toggle navigation pinning
Project
Activity
Repository
Pipelines
Graphs
Issues
0
Merge Requests
0
Wiki
Network
Create a new issue
Builds
Commits
Authored by
winlin
2015-01-24 16:59:36 +0800
Browse Files
Options
Browse Files
Download
Email Patches
Plain Diff
Commit
d22e4e86d81d16f06804025d683d16006ae46def
d22e4e86
1 parent
711b6ca2
update projects for rtmp renamed to protocol
隐藏空白字符变更
内嵌
并排对比
正在显示
6 个修改的文件
包含
14 行增加
和
10 行删除
trunk/ide/srs_clion/CMakeLists.txt
trunk/ide/srs_qt/srs-qt.pro
trunk/ide/srs_vs2010/srs.vcxproj
trunk/src/app/srs_app_mpegts_udp.cpp
trunk/src/app/srs_app_mpegts_udp.hpp
trunk/src/app/srs_app_server.cpp
trunk/ide/srs_clion/CMakeLists.txt
100644 → 100755
查看文件 @
d22e4e8
...
...
@@ -3,12 +3,12 @@ project(srs CXX)
INCLUDE_DIRECTORIES
(
../../objs
../../objs/st ../../objs/hp ../../objs/openssl/include
../../src/core ../../src/kernel ../../src/
rtmp
../../src/app
)
../../src/core ../../src/kernel ../../src/
protocol
../../src/app
)
set
(
SOURCE_FILES ../../src/main/srs_main_server.cpp
)
AUX_SOURCE_DIRECTORY
(
../../src/core SOURCE_FILES
)
AUX_SOURCE_DIRECTORY
(
../../src/kernel SOURCE_FILES
)
AUX_SOURCE_DIRECTORY
(
../../src/
rtmp
SOURCE_FILES
)
AUX_SOURCE_DIRECTORY
(
../../src/
protocol
SOURCE_FILES
)
AUX_SOURCE_DIRECTORY
(
../../src/app SOURCE_FILES
)
ADD_DEFINITIONS
(
"-g -O0"
)
...
...
trunk/ide/srs_qt/srs-qt.pro
查看文件 @
d22e4e8
...
...
@@ -7,20 +7,20 @@ HEADERS += \
..
/../
src
/
core
/*
.hpp \
../../src/kernel
/*
.hpp \
../../src/app
/*
.hpp \
../../src/
rtmp
/*
.hpp
../../src/
protocol
/*
.hpp
SOURCES += \
../../src/core
/*
.cpp \
../../src/kernel
/*
.cpp \
../../src/app
/*
.cpp \
../../src/
rtmp
/*
.cpp \
../../src/
protocol
/*
.cpp \
../../src/main
/*
.cpp
INCLUDEPATH += \
../../src/core \
../../src/kernel \
../../src/app \
../../src/
rtmp
\
../../src/
protocol
\
../../objs \
../../objs/st \
../../objs/hp \
...
...
trunk/ide/srs_vs2010/srs.vcxproj
查看文件 @
d22e4e8
...
...
@@ -36,8 +36,8 @@
<Import Project="$(UserRootDir)\Microsoft.Cpp.$(Platform).user.props" Condition="exists('$(UserRootDir)\Microsoft.Cpp.$(Platform).user.props')" Label="LocalAppDataPlatform" />
</ImportGroup>
<PropertyGroup Label="UserMacros" />
<PropertyGroup Condition="'$(Configuration)|$(Platform)'=='Release|Win32'">
<IncludePath>$(ProjectDir)/../../src/core;$(ProjectDir)/../../src/kernel;$(ProjectDir)/../../src/rtmp;$(ProjectDir)/../../src/app;$(ProjectDir)/../../src/libs;$(ProjectDir)/../../objs;$(IncludePath)</IncludePath>
<PropertyGroup Condition="'$(Configuration)|$(Platform)'=='Release|Win32'">
<IncludePath>$(ProjectDir)/../../src/core;$(ProjectDir)/../../src/kernel;$(ProjectDir)/../../src/protocol;$(ProjectDir)/../../src/app;$(ProjectDir)/../../src/libs;$(ProjectDir)/../../objs;$(IncludePath)</IncludePath>
</PropertyGroup>
<ItemDefinitionGroup Condition="'$(Configuration)|$(Platform)'=='Debug|Win32'">
<ClCompile>
...
...
trunk/src/app/srs_app_mpegts_udp.cpp
查看文件 @
d22e4e8
...
...
@@ -26,15 +26,18 @@ CONNECTION WITH THE SOFTWARE OR THE USE OR OTHER DEALINGS IN THE SOFTWARE.
#include <sys/socket.h>
#include <netinet/in.h>
#include <arpa/inet.h>
using
namespace
std
;
#include <srs_app_config.hpp>
#include <srs_kernel_error.hpp>
#include <srs_kernel_log.hpp>
#include <srs_app_config.hpp>
#ifdef SRS_AUTO_STREAM_CASTER
SrsMpegtsOverUdp
::
SrsMpegtsOverUdp
(
SrsConfDirective
*
c
)
{
output
=
_srs_config
->
get_stream_caster_output
(
c
);
}
SrsMpegtsOverUdp
::~
SrsMpegtsOverUdp
()
...
...
@@ -49,6 +52,7 @@ int SrsMpegtsOverUdp::on_udp_packet(sockaddr_in* from, char* buf, int nb_buf)
int
peer_port
=
ntohs
(
from
->
sin_port
);
srs_info
(
"udp: got %s:%d packet %d bytes"
,
peer_ip
.
c_str
(),
peer_port
,
nb_buf
);
// TODO: FIXME: implements it.
return
ret
;
...
...
trunk/src/app/srs_app_mpegts_udp.hpp
查看文件 @
d22e4e8
...
...
@@ -31,6 +31,7 @@ CONNECTION WITH THE SOFTWARE OR THE USE OR OTHER DEALINGS IN THE SOFTWARE.
#include <srs_core.hpp>
class
sockaddr_in
;
#include <string>
class
SrsConfDirective
;
...
...
@@ -41,6 +42,8 @@ class SrsConfDirective;
*/
class
SrsMpegtsOverUdp
{
private
:
std
::
string
output
;
public
:
SrsMpegtsOverUdp
(
SrsConfDirective
*
c
);
virtual
~
SrsMpegtsOverUdp
();
...
...
trunk/src/app/srs_app_server.cpp
查看文件 @
d22e4e8
...
...
@@ -335,9 +335,6 @@ int SrsUdpListener::cycle()
}
}
// TODO: FIXME: recv udp packet.
st_sleep
(
1
);
return
ret
;
}
#endif
...
...
请
注册
或
登录
后发表评论